Theo's POV

Sarah stopped all communication with us, which relieved us, but she was acting off. When we entered anywhere she was, she left the area without a backward glance.

"She's acting funny," James says, watching her leave while typing on her cellphone.

"Yeah, I noticed Natalie said she kind of went off on her a few days ago, so that may be why she is acting so weird now," I say, kissing Natalie's head. We just finished mountains of PAC paperwork, so we are chilling with our girl.

"She has been overly quiet compared to her usual asking questions all the time. I think she is plotting something, brother." James feeds Natalie a bite of cheesecake.

"She looks familiar, but I can't place it," Natalie offers after swallowing her cheesecake.

"I've noticed that, but she has been in Savage since she was a baby; her parents are older members. " They are very sweet," James says. Maria and Jed Franklin are the sweetest wolves ever and always help others no matter what. Their daughter Sarah was wild even at a young age, and she followed me and James around everywhere.

"She looks like Amber in a way," Natalie says, eating more. I sit back thinking when Sarah walks in, heading for the buffet table. She doesn't acknowledge anyone; she just gets a plate and sits beside her mom Maria, who is eating with her mate Jed. She kisses Sarah's head, and I see it; they look nothing alike. Sarah doesn't look like her dad or mom.

"She doesn't look like them, Theo," James whispers.

"I noticed," I whisper back. Could she be adopted? I rub my chin in thought when my cellphone dings. Pulling it out, I see a message from my dad.

"We looked into Amber's background; Natalie wasn't her only pup. She had two more after Natalie was sold. "My eyes go huge, and I pass my cellphone to James.

"Fuck me," he says after reading the text message.

"Are you thinking what I'm thinking?" I ask, and he nods.

"Dad, can you pull Sarah's information? Maybe her parents as well," I text him back. I need all information on the Franklins and Sarah.

"Sure, son, I also got the hacker looking into Amber and her family to see where they all are." I sigh.

"Are you done, angel?" She pats her belly, and I grin.

"I'm stuffed," she giggles, "literally stuffed," and her laughter makes us chuckle. I get a glimpse of Sarah glaring at her before she looks away, and I will end her if she tries to hurt our mate. I lift Natalie and head out of the dining hall and towards our room.

"So darling, what movie would you like to watch tonight?" James asks.

"Something funny," she smiles at him. He kisses her lips, and she holds his hand as we get to our section. I stop because on our door is a freaking letter taped there. James takes it off and reads it. When he growls as he reads it, I know shit is about to go bad for us.

"What does it say, brother?" I hold Natalie closer after asking him.

"I'm coming for my pet," he tells us, and Natalie starts to cry in my neck. She begins shaking as we rush inside and lock up. I mind-link my dad and hold our girl while she loses it. All those steps forward just for her to get knocked back. I bet Sarah is involved in this, or she got other club girls to help her. I hold Natalie as she sobs, and I feel utterly helpless.

The masters are all dead; we saw to it after getting Amber to talk. There are no more of them or their secret hideouts anywhere. If we get one feeling of sex trafficking, we move in and clean up the areas. I rub Natalie's back and purr as Dad hurries in. Jack is right behind him as I hand over the note. He looks livid as he calls the guards on his phone.

"Pull the footage of the whole club. Pay special attention to the alpha wing. "We got someone leaving notes affecting our new luna," he says, hanging up with a sigh and raking fingers through his hair.

"Sorry, Dad," he said to me before moving to hug me.

"Never be sorry to ask for help, son, and never apologize for looking out for your mate or your family. I will always be one phone call away," he kissed my head. A few minutes later, the guard rushes back in with the surveillance footage, and we watch a girl tape the letter to the door and run off. It wasn't Sarah, but that doesn't mean she didn't pay the girl to do this.
